This thoroughly revised edition of the classic handbook organizes the data and constants needed
in theoretical and experimental polymer research into one volume. It includes 30% new data, which
is more reliable and accurate due to improvements in instrumentation. The researcher can readily
find data and constants, or can refer to original sources for more detailed review.
The Fourth Edition of The Polymer
Handbook continues to be the premiere source for
fundamental, validated property data of polymeric materials. This edition features improved nomenclature to
aid indexing and search/retrieval protocols.
From the Preface: ...As in the previous editions, [this handbook] concentrates on synthetic
polymers, poly(saccharides) and derivatives, and oligomers. Few data on biopolymers are included.
Spectroscopic data as well as data needed by engineers and designers, such as mechanical and
rheological data, are minimized, since many excellent compilations exist elsewhere. Only fundamental
constants and parameters that refer to the polymer molecule, that describe the solid state of polymer
molecules, or that describe polymer solutions, were compiled...
Target Audience: All technologists, scientists, researchers, and students concerned with theoretical
or applied polymer science.
